We start by providing an overview of four vibration-based energy harvesting mechanisms, including piezoelectric, electromagnetic, electrostatic, and triboelectric energy harvesting. It is to be noted that frequency is most essential property of the vibration.
Autonomous systems require microscale energy harvesters, but thus far, MEMS vibration energy harvesters inadequately satisfy this need. Most MEMS devices are based on resonant structures, which inherently show high resonant frequency and narrow bandwidth.
Herein, we propose a MEMS multimodal vibration energy harvester that simultaneously lowers the resonant frequency to the ultralow-frequency level and broadens the bandwidth. This is achieved by using specifically cascaded flexible PDMS and “zigzag” silicon beams.
Energy harvesting devices can also be designed for a combination of vibration controls. In one of the energy harvesting systems, it was applied on the vehicle suspension acting as a controllable damper as well as an energy generator.
There have been some technologies to harvesting vibration energy such as electromagnetic (EM), 1,2 piezoelectric, 3,4 and electrostatic, 5,6 among which electromagnetic-vibration energy harvesters (EM-VEHs) have been the primary focus of research due to the relatively high power density and long lifetime.
